Facts Borrowers’ Decisions: Payday loans in the usa
Cash advance-small small-identity money with a high interest rates you to end up being due from the time of the borrower’s next income-try a familiar sort of credit to the people that have lower income in america. Would consumers taking out fully such fund create rational choices, or do it obtain over it anticipate or will love in order to in the end? Scientists partnered with a huge pay check financial during the Indiana so you’re able to perform a review to raised understand consumers’ choice-and also make. The results recommend that mediocre individuals can be acceptance the likelihood of providing loans subsequently. not, some body appeal a lot of to the present when making decisions regarding pay day loan, an actions which they desires to change.
Policy material
Pay day loan-short-term loans with high attract due in the course of brand new borrower’s second salary-is a familiar variety of credit to people having reduced revenue in america. This type of funds are for us$five hundred otherwise shorter and frequently enjoys a yearly interest out-of to eight hundred percent, more ten moments higher than standard for us lending 1 . While most lending options need a particular credit score and/otherwise guarantee, cash advance tend not to; fundamentally, consumers need only introduce a bank checking account and you can evidence of earnings. Supporters of payday credit argue that such funds give credit so you’re able to people that or even would not be capable access it inside a time of you prefer. Experts argue that the fresh money victimize people who are financially insecure, pressuring them towards the costly debt barriers while they deal with this new fund to settle more mature of those.
